Keys with a transponder

A car key with transponder is a security feature that makes it very difficult for thieves to take your vehicle. This feature has been incorporated in a wide range of modern vehicles to decrease the risk of auto theft. The transponder, which is a tiny chip inside the car key, sends an unintentional radio signal to the car's computer whenever it is within range. This is how to reprogram car key the car knows that the key belongs to you and it should be permitted to start.

It is essential to keep your transponder's key away from magnetic fields. Magnets can harm the transponder, causing it to cease working. If you can, it's recommended to use a key fob designed specifically for your car. You may be able to locate a key fob online or at a store near you.

The transponder inside the key of your car is a small microchip that transmits a low-level radio signal to the engine of the car. This technology was created to stop car thefts by blocking the ignition if the key was not programmed correctly. Keys that have chips

Many modern cars require a key with a chip to start the vehicle. This type of key was designed to stop theft of cars by preventing thieves from starting the car with a different key. The keys are equipped with an electronic microchip embedded in the head of the key. They are called transponder keys. The car's computer system must be programmed to recognize this chip and it can only be activated by using the right key. You can buy a chip key from a dealer or an auto locksmith, however the process is typically more expensive than buying a key without a chip.

The first step is to find the right key for your vehicle. There are keys that can be purchased online for a cheaper price but the key has to be the same model and manufacturer as the car you own. You'll also need the VIN number. This is the unique identification code of your vehicle. If you don't know it you can search it on the internet or in the owner's manual. Once you have the correct key the next step is to program it to your vehicle. This should be handled by an experienced locksmith or auto dealer. They are able to program a new key in less than 30 minutes.

When you insert the key into the ignition, it transmits a flash of electromagnetic energy to the antenna ring within the lock. This energy is absorbed by the chip in the key and is reflected back a radio frequency signal with an identification code that the car is able to read. The code tells the car if it is a genuine key, and can stop the car from starting using any other key.
